Motion: Hunter spent campaign funds on "desire for intimacy"
San Diego Congressman Duncan D. Hunter used campaign funds for personal expenses “to satisfy his desire for intimacy,” U.S. Attorney for the Southern District of California David Leshner alleged in an evidence motion filed Monday.

Justice for Navy's Jim Celani: Killer gets 126-to-life for Horton Plaza shootings - Times of San Diego
A 42-year-old documented gang member who fatally shot a career Navy man and wounded the victim's cousin outside a comedy club at Horton Plaza was sentenced Tuesday to 126 years and four months to life in state prison.
